Oriental Chicken Soup

Stew the whole legs and wings (no skin) slowly until very tender. Remove from heat. When cool enough to handle, chop coarsely.
Saute about 1 Tablespoon minced fresh ginger
1/2 small white onion, diced
1 or 2 Tablespoons minced carrot.
1 large bay leaf
1 clove garlic
1 pinch each of thyme, cilantro, and cayenne pepper
1 tsp dark sesame oil
2 dashes of angostura bitters
1 tablespoon soy sauce, or to taste

Strain the broth, then add the ingredients above. Add the juice of a small lemon, 1/2 cup chopped bok choy or other Asian veggies. Just before serving, add 1/2 cup crushed oriental noodles and 1 exotic mushroom, chopped. Serve when the noodles are tender but not mushy.
